#e48023 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e48023 is composed of 89.4% red, 50.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.9% magenta, 84.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 28.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 51.6%. #e48023 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#c90100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e48023 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e48023 has RGB values of R:228, G:128,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.85,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14975011.

Shades and Tints of #e48023
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070401 is the darkest color, while #fef9f5 is the lightest one.
